Health concerns after researchers find microplastics in instant rice

The issue of microplastics is increasingly concerning scientists, who are still unsure of the environmental and health effects.
Microplastics are usually classed as fragments of any type of plastic fewer than five millimetres in diameter, although the fragments can be as small as a few nanometres…
